Opposition to artificial intelligence data centers has emerged as a rare bipartisan flashpoint in American politics, uniting communities across the country against massive computational infrastructure projects. Residents and elected officials are mobilizing over converging concerns: extraordinary electricity consumption, water depletion and pollution, noise impacts on neighborhoods, threats to property values, job displacement, and deepening distrust of Big Tech's economic power. The sudden intensity of this opposition reflects both specific environmental and economic anxieties and a broader public reckoning over who controls—and who benefits from—the infrastructure underlying AI development.

The underlying conflict remains genuine: rapid AI expansion requires massive computing facilities, but the costs—environmental, economic, and social—are being borne by local communities who see little direct benefit.
A constructive resolution may depend on mechanisms for transparency, genuine community control over local projects, and profit-sharing arrangements that ensure affected areas capture tangible benefits. As AI infrastructure becomes inevitable in many regions, the industry's response to these concerns—whether through engagement or resistance—will likely determine both the trajectory of infrastructure development and the political landscape around AI policy for years to come.
